The legislature of the state of Beacon enacted a statute requiring permanent removal from parental custody any child born to a mother currently receiving state welfare payments. Sophie recently lost her job and had been receiving state welfare assistance. Sophie now has given birth to her second child and the state of Beacon brought an action under the statute to terminate Sophie’s custody rights solely because she was receiving the state welfare payments. Sophie’s defense is based on the grounds that the statute is unconstitutional as applied.
If she brings suit to challenge the statute, what result?
